Maggie's Magnificent Meatball Minestrone Soup Maggie Conlon Martin Orlando, FL. This makes a HUGE stockpot because the friends I cook this delicious, hearty soup for want it ALL the time. I use barley instead of the traditional pasta or rice because leftovers freeze & reheat very well. The ingredients needed to make Maggie's Magnificent Meatball Minestrone Soup:
  1. Take meatballs
  2. Take 4 lb ground beef
  3. Prepare 3 medium eggs
  4. Prepare 2 tsp garlic powder
  5. Take 2 envelopes Lipton onion soup mix
  6. Prepare 1/2 cup breadcrumbs
  7. Prepare soup base
  8. Prepare 3 box beef broth (32 oz. each)
  9. Take 2 box chicken broth (32 oz. each)
  10. Make ready 46 oz spicy vegetable juice (V8)
  11. Make ready 1/2 cup red wine vinegar
  12. Prepare 1/2 cup port wine
  13. Make ready other ingredients
  14. Get 1 box (11 oz.) barley (quick-cooking barley works)
  15. Make ready 2 packages (5 each) sweet Italian sausage links, cut into bite-size pieces
  16. Get 2 cup sliced mushrooms
  17. Get 3 large onions, chopped
  18. Take 1 1/2 cup baby carrots, cut into thirds
  19. Make ready 1 red bell pepper, seeded and chopped
  20. Take 1 yellow bell pepper, seeded and chopped
  21. Prepare 2 can (16 oz.) green beans
  22. Take 2 can (16 oz.) kidney beans
  23. Prepare 2 cup fresh or frozen corn
  24. Make ready garnish
  25. Prepare 1 Crutons
  26. Take 1 Fresh grated parmesan cheese

Instructions to make Maggie's Magnificent Meatball Minestrone Soup:
  1. In large bowl, mix together the meatball ingredients. Shape into bite-sized meatballs (I use a small cookie dough scoop) and place in baking dish. Bake at 350°F for 20 minutes. Drain excess fat.
  2. Pour soup base ingredients into HUGE (7.5 quart) stockpot. Bring to a boil. Reduce heat to medium. Add the barley, carrots, bell peppers, beans, and corn. Stir then cover.
  3. In large electric skillet, heat 2 T. vegetable oil. Add onions and fry for about 15 minutes, then add the sausage and fry another 15 minutes. Add the mushrooms, stir, and cook 10 minutes more. Add this mixture to your pot of soup, add the prepared meatballs, stir, cover and simmer several hours until carrots are tender.
